Common Dust-Generating Industries

Heavy industries are known for producing large amounts of dust, which can have detrimental effects on your facility and its equipment, the environment, and human health. That is why designing an industrial ventilation system that efficiently removes dust is critical.

Significant dust-producing industries include:

  • Chemical Manufacturing: Dust is produced in this industry through various processes such as mixing, crushing, grinding, and screening of raw materials. These processes can release dust particles into the air, which can be hazardous depending on the chemicals involved.
  • Woodworking: Dust is created in the woodworking industry during processes like sawing, sanding, and milling. Wood dust is one of the most common types of dust in the working environment.
  • Construction: Dust is generated in the construction industry by activities such as cutting, grinding, drilling, and demolishing materials like concrete, wood, and stone.
  • Manufacturing: Various manufacturing processes like grinding, sanding, cutting, and welding can produce dust. The type of dust generated depends on the materials being worked on.
  • Foundries: Foundries create dust during the casting process. When metal is melted and poured into molds, dust, and fumes can be released into the air.
  • Power Generation: Coal-fired power plants are significant producers of dust. The process of burning coal releases ash and other particulates, contributing to the industry’s dust production.

Dust is a Serious Hazard in Industrial Spaces

Dust is more than an inconvenience; in industrial spaces, it can pose a serious danger. Combustible dusts can result in explosions and fires, putting both workers and facilities at risk. It’s important to take precautions and properly manage dust in industrial settings to prevent these disasters from occurring. Some of the most common combustible dusts are:

  • Metal Dust: Certain metals, when in dust form, can ignite with a spark and cause a fire or explosion. This is especially true if the dust is in a confined space, which allows for a rapid heat build-up.
  • Wood Dust: When wood particles become airborne in a dust form, they can ignite quickly when exposed to a flame or spark. The severity of a wood dust explosion is determined by the concentration of the dust and the size of the particles.
  • Coal Dust: Coal dust can be highly explosive, especially in confined spaces. Even a minor disturbance can trigger a coal dust cloud, which can result in a violent explosion when ignited.
  • Plastic Dust: Fine particles of some plastics can form an explosive dust cloud when suspended in the air. If an ignition source is present, a rapid and dangerous explosion can occur.
  • Sugar Dust: Sugar dust is one of the most explosive types of dust. When sugar particles are suspended in the air in a dust cloud, they can ignite and explode, causing significant damage.
  • Flour Dust: Like other organic dusts, flour dust can become explosive when it forms a cloud in the air. A flame or spark can ignite the dust, causing an explosion.
  • Grain Dust: Grain dust is highly combustible and prone to dust explosions. An ignition source can easily ignite the dust, leading to a rapid and violent explosion.
  • Chemical Dusts: Certain chemical dusts can pose a severe explosion risk. Depending on the type of chemical, the dust can ignite and cause an explosion when exposed to a spark, flame, or even static electricity.

Dust Collectors Reduce Safety Risks and Equipment Issues

Dust collectors are an effective solution to mitigate the risks of dust in an industrial facility. Dust collectors can not only reduce health concerns such as respiratory issues, but also promote equipment longevity. By removing excess dust, equipment runs more efficiently, and maintenance is less frequent. Investing in a dust collector not only promotes safety but also saves money in the long run by reducing downtime and equipment costs.

When assessing your industrial ventilation system for the implementation of a dust collector, it’s vital to understand the unique requirements of your facility. Factors such as the type of dust produced, the volume of dust, and the available space for installation should all be considered.

Efficient Dust Collector Designs

Two of the most effective and widely used types of dust collectors are baghouse and cartridge collectors.

Baghouse collectors, also known as fabric dust collectors, use bags or filters made of woven or felted material that capture dust particles. These systems are highly efficient and can be designed to handle heavy loads of dust.

Cartridge collectors, on the other hand, use perforated metal cartridges filled with pleated, nonwoven media to filter dust. These collectors are compact, easy to maintain, and particularly effective at capturing small, fine dust particles.
